How to Leave the Bed Bugs BehindA packing checklist for residents temporarily leaving their dwelling to be treated.
• Take as few items as possible when leaving the residence for treatment– Bed bugs hitchhike in suitcases, back packs, boxes, clothing, bedding and pet cages
– Bed bugs have been found infesting small electronic devices, such as alarm clocks, cell phones
• Kill bed bugs in fabric items using high heat in a dryer (140°F) for about 15 minutes
– This includes clothing, blankets, pillows, stuffed toys and pet bedding.
• Do not use boxes, suitcases, back packs, gym bags, etc. from the infested residence to pack belongings
– Pack belongings needed during the treatment in plastic containers, such as sweater boxes or new luggage not previously stored in the infested residence
• Do not place washed or packed items on infested furniture (beds, sofas, dressers, tables, etc.) or flooring (carpets or rugs)
– Immediately remove packed items from the infested residence
– Or place them on a clean, hard surface (kitchen or bathroom floor, in a bath tub or shower) until they can be removed from the residence.
• Pet cages and pet bedding should be treated– Pet cages with any small gaps or hollow spaces that could harbor bed bugs should be left in the residence
– Food in the cages should be removed prior to the treatment
– Pets should be transferred to new travel cages or housing known not to be infested with bed bugs
– Pet bedding/blankets should not be removed from the residence before the treatment unless they can be dried and packed as described above

BUG DETECTING DOGS
• COULD BE THE FUTURE OF INSPECTIONS
• MUCH QUICKER
• SIGNIFICANTLY MORE ACCURATE
BED BUG DOGS ADVANTAGES
• PROVEN TO BE 96% ACCURATE
• CAN INSPECT A ROOM IN A MATTER OF MINUTES
• ARE A MARKETING MAGNET
BED BUG DOGS LIMITATIONS
• CAN NOT SEARCH UP HIGH
• WORK BEST WHEN PAIRED WITH SAME HANDLER
• NEED REINFORCEMENT TRAINING ALMOST DAILY
